High Temperature Grease

High operating temperatures are one of the most challenging conditions for lubrication, not only in terms of sustained operating temperatures but also shocks or "spikes" in which temperatures climb rapidly for short peaks that are non-continuous. 

The following greases have been designed with highly customized formulas for applications requiring exceptional performance in extreme operating temperatures well-above ambient ranges and significantly above the point at which more conventional greases would be destroyed. 

These high temperature greases deliver total performance, provide carbon and residue-free operation, and maintain full protection in the critical areas of applications where a lubricant is most required.
